Loading net/ceph/string_table.c +1 −7 Original line number Diff line number Diff line Loading @@ -84,12 +84,6 @@ struct ceph_string *ceph_find_or_create_string(const char* str, size_t len) } EXPORT_SYMBOL(ceph_find_or_create_string); static void ceph_free_string(struct rcu_head *head) { struct ceph_string *cs = container_of(head, struct ceph_string, rcu); kfree(cs); } void ceph_release_string(struct kref *ref) { struct ceph_string *cs = container_of(ref, struct ceph_string, kref); Loading @@ -101,7 +95,7 @@ void ceph_release_string(struct kref *ref) } spin_unlock(&string_tree_lock); call_rcu(&cs->rcu, ceph_free_string); kfree_rcu(cs, rcu); } EXPORT_SYMBOL(ceph_release_string); Loading Loading
net/ceph/string_table.c +1 −7 Original line number Diff line number Diff line Loading @@ -84,12 +84,6 @@ struct ceph_string *ceph_find_or_create_string(const char* str, size_t len) } EXPORT_SYMBOL(ceph_find_or_create_string); static void ceph_free_string(struct rcu_head *head) { struct ceph_string *cs = container_of(head, struct ceph_string, rcu); kfree(cs); } void ceph_release_string(struct kref *ref) { struct ceph_string *cs = container_of(ref, struct ceph_string, kref); Loading @@ -101,7 +95,7 @@ void ceph_release_string(struct kref *ref) } spin_unlock(&string_tree_lock); call_rcu(&cs->rcu, ceph_free_string); kfree_rcu(cs, rcu); } EXPORT_SYMBOL(ceph_release_string); Loading